Original Description
Charles Napier Hemy's Good Luck To Your Fishing! is a captivating maritime masterpiece that immerses viewers in the raw energy of coastal life. Painted in 1883 during the height of Victorian realism, the work depicts fishermen hauling their boat ashore amidst churning waves, their weathered faces and straining bodies radiating determination. Hemy, renowned for his technical mastery of seascapes, employs dynamic brushwork to capture the play of light on water and the tactile quality of wet sand. The painting’s dramatic composition—balanced between human effort and nature’s power—reflects the 19th-century fascination with heroic labor and sublime landscapes. As one of Hemy’s most celebrated works, it holds significance in British Newlyn School painting, bridging Romantic emotionality and proto-Impressionist observations of light. The authenticity of the scene, drawn from Hemy’s firsthand studies in Cornwall, elevates it beyond genre painting into a timeless meditation on resilience.
